Suspected adrenal hemorrhage

Recommended: CT Abdomen with IV contrast (with non-contrast phase) is the preferred imaging study for suspected adrenal hemorrhage. Bilateral hemorrhage suggests Waterhouse-Friderichsen (sepsis, anticoag).
